CC -!- FUNCTION: Catalyzes amidations at positions B, D, E, and G on
CC adenosylcobyrinic A,C-diamide. NH(2) groups are provided by glutamine,
CC and one molecule of ATP is hydrogenolyzed for each amidation.
CC {ECO:0000256|HAMAP-Rule:MF_00028}.
CC -!- PATHWAY: Cofactor biosynthesis; adenosylcobalamin biosynthesis.
CC {ECO:0000256|ARBA:ARBA00004953, ECO:0000256|HAMAP-Rule:MF_00028}.
